TEDxCambridge: Beyond the Classroom – Rewriting the Playbook of Learning 2024 is a groundbreaking conference that explores bold, innovative approaches to education in the 21st century. Bringing together thought leaders, educators, and changemakers, the event challenges traditional models and reimagines how learning can thrive beyond the confines of conventional classrooms. Joshua Akinyemi is an undergraduate student of Philosophy at the University of Warwick, where he combines his passion for critical thinking with a keen interest in finance. As the founder of Finance for Non-Finance (FNF), Joshua is dedicated to improving awareness and access for individuals from non-financial backgrounds who wish to pivot into the finance industry. Through FNF, he aims to empower students and professionals by providing them with the knowledge and skills necessary to thrive in finance, breaking down barriers and fostering inclusivity. In addition to his work in finance, Joshua is an avid bass guitarist and a music enthusiast, finding inspiration in the harmony between philosophy and the art of music. His mission is to cause more effective charities to exist in the world by connecting talented individuals with high-impact intervention opportunities. To achieve this, he co-founded Charity Entrepreneurship (CE), an organization that launches effective charities through an extensive research process and incubation program. Prior to Charity Entrepreneurship, he co-founded Charity Science, a meta-organization that increased the amount of counterfactual funding going to high-impact charities. He is the CEO of Motivez, an award-winning platform that empowers underrepresented students and graduates aged 14-25 to secure competitive STEM jobs and become changemakers through their grassroots, employability, and advocacy programmes. Since its founding, Motivez has inspired millions through its campaigns, directly supported over 9,000 young people into entry-level STEM jobs, and received support from influential figures such as Idris Elba, Beyoncé and the Royal Family. He is also the Race Engineer in Sir Lewis Hamilton’s electric racing team, Team X44, and a Board Member of The Co-op Foundation and The Hamilton Commission where he works on improving diversity in STEM and motorsport. His career spans companies like Google, McKinsey and Rolls-Royce where he redesigned a jet-engine component and saved them over £50 million.
